The comparison of the meaning in life and affective control among survivors of victims of COVID-19 and death due to biological causes

Abstract

Aim: This study aimed to compare the meaning in life and affective control among survivors of victims of COVID-19 and mortality due to biological causes. Methods: The present study is causal-comparative, and in terms of data collection, it is the type of field research. The statistical population of this study included all survivors of COVID-19 and mortality due to biological causes with an age range of 20 to 50 years that have lived in Tehran in 2020-2021 and have lost a family member during the last 3 to 6 months. The convenience sampling method has been used to select 100 people mourning the death of a person or family members because of Coronavirus or other reasons (50 people mourning the death of a beloved one due to Coronavirus and 50 people mourning the death of a beloved one because of biological causes). The research instruments included the Williams, Chambless, and Ahrens Affective Control Scale (1997) and the meaning in life questionnaire of Steger, Frazier, Oishi, and Caller (2006). The multivariate and univariate analysis of variance test and SPSS statistical software version 26 were used to analyze the research data. Results: The results indicated that there was a significant difference between the variables of the meaning of life and emotion control among the survivors of COVID-19 victims and mortality due to biological causes (P = 0.05). Conclusion: The outcomes indicated that survivors of Coronavirus victims can overcome their sorrow by controlling their negative emotions.
